The Illusion of Timeless Stardom

Hollywood has long celebrated youth.

Movie posters capture actors at the height of their careers.

Classic films preserve faces that appear forever unchanged.

Television reruns allow audiences to revisit performances filmed decades ago.

As viewers, we unconsciously freeze our favorite stars in those iconic moments.

When we later encounter recent photographs, the contrast can feel startling.

The person hasn't changed overnight.

Our memories simply remained anchored in another era.

Why Nostalgia Feels So Powerful

When people recognize an aging actor, they're often remembering more than a movie.

They're remembering moments from their own lives.

Watching films with family.

Weekend trips to the cinema.

Favorite holiday traditions.

Late-night television marathons.

The actor becomes connected to personal memories far beyond Hollywood.

That emotional connection explains why photographs of beloved stars generate such heartfelt reactions.
